Corporation Tax – no more flat rate. The changes to Corporation Tax, which the government announced in March 2024, came into effect as planned on 1 April 2024. Replacing the 19% flat rate of Corporation Tax for all companies, the rates for the new tax year are as follows: 25% main rate – applies to companies with taxable profits above £ ...

Corporation tax in the United Kingdom is a corporate tax levied in on the profits made by UK-resident companies and on the profits of entities registered overseas with permanent establishments in the UK.
